This Supreme Court ruling stated slaves did not have a right to sue since they were not citizens, but merely property.

History
1 answer:
Alexxx [7]4 years ago
4 0

Answer:

"Dred Scott Decision," which was very controversial.

Explanation:

DRED SCOTT DECISION where the Supreme Court ruling stated slaves did not have a right to sue since they were not citizens, but merely property.

These were their arguments.

Dred Scott:

When a person enters a free State or territory, the free status overrides the previous condition of servitude. Since slavery was forbidden in the free States and territories by

federal and State laws, Dred Scott became free when he entered Illinois and Wisconsin.

Sandford:

To deprive a person of property (in this case, Dred Scott) without due process or just compensation violated the 5th Amendment, which states that “No person shall be… deprived of life, liberty or property, without due process of law; nor shall private property be taken for public use, without just compensation.” Dred Scott was still a slave and no master's property rights could be limited or taken away by a State or federal law.

How did compromise play a role in the drafting of the Constitution?
salantis [7]

Answer:

In what ways did compromise play a critical role in the drafting of the Constitution? Big and small states could not agree on representation between the different sized states. Roger Sherman suggested the Great Compromise which offered a two-house Congress to satisfy both big and small states.
